to do one cow at a time, you dont need tub or alley.

Have a small pen in front of your head gate that you can put cow in and hold her. put head gate to one side of your pen in the barn, not in middle. use a head gate that has parallel bars all the way down so that when cow goes down, she don,t choke. have your area behind your cow like 20 ft long possibly a gate to make it shorter. if you have longer it would be good to put in some gates to make it shorter if you needed to, then you would have some extra pens if needed during a blizzard. Open head gate all the way. bring cow into pen behind head gate, through the head gate. set the head gate to catch the cow. when the cow turns around, she usually will head right back through the headgate. Kinda like bud box theory.

My head gate in barn is a perosn auto head gate. It dont really usually catch by its self. I have a pulley and a rope to pull it shut as I am behind the cow and she is making her intended exit.

should have a gate on the other side of the cow. that gate needs to swing all the way out of the road when you have a cow go down while pulling a calf. bottom of that gate should have a small gate included to hold cow & have a calf suck. I put a chain across the top of the gate go hold it against the cow.

If you only got 8 ft wide and use up 30 inches or so for the cow, you would have to make that gate fold in the middle to get it to swing all the way back out of the way. Or have another gate on the side of your 8ft wide area that you could open to allow the gate by the cow to swing all the way out of the way for the few times you would need to do that.
